Project JAHARP2020



The Chamber of Commerce of Milano Monza Brianza Lodi, together with 28 Market Surveillance Authorities from 22 Member States, joins the European Project JAHARP2020 (Joint Market Surveillance Actions on Harmonised Products 2020), with the aim of boosting market surveillance activities and ensuring the effective safety and compliance monitoring of products circulating in the EU market.
The Project, coordinated by PROSAFE and co-financed by the European Commission, was developed across three areas of intervention (named JAHARP2020-1, JAHARP2020-2, and JAHARP2020-3 respectively) for an overall duration of 24 months (from May 2021 to May 2023).
Objectives
-
To identify, through coordinated surveillance activities, non-compliant products for which appropriate corrective actions should be applied.
-
To contribute to the full and correct implementation of the new EU Regulation 2019/1020 on market surveillance through the development of new common procedures and direct collaboration among the entities taking part in the Project.
- To improve the skills and increase the knowledge of the supervisory Authorities through the exchange of information, the development of common working tools, and the promotion of uniform codes for the identified product categories.
Framework
The products at the core of the Project were selected based on a "priority order" established according to the specific needs and requirements of the Authorities involved.
Notably, the Chamber of Commerce participated in:
-
the work of the group dedicated to the harmonized approach of the Authorities to the verification of the administrative requirements of products placed on the market, with the aim of building an integrated market surveillance network based on the exchange of effective practices;
-
the monitoring activities on:
-
Dryers
-
USB battery chargers
